KeePassXC-Browser

Rate / votes
More than 100000 users worldwide
Current version: 1.7.6
Price: FREE
Download extension
Like this extension ? Like/Share it!
KeePassXC integration for modern web browsersOfficial browser plugin for the KeePassXC password manager (https://keepassxc.org).

The thing computers can do best is storing information.
You shouldn't waste your time trying to remember and type your passwords.
KeePassXC can store your passwords safely and auto-type them into your everyday websites and applications.

Privacy Policy: https://keepassxc.org/privacy/#privacy-keepassxc

---
1.7.6 (04-02-2021)
=========================
- Fixes for the new Autocomplete implementation [#1206, #1208]

1.7.5 (31-01-2021)
=========================
- Add support for filling TOTP from another database [#1173]
- TOTP detection fixes [#1168, #1188]
- Show Win64 platform correctly [#1170]
- Site specific fixes for eBay [#1171, #1172]
- Improve form handling with credentials saving [#1169]
- Fix password general fill events [#1183]
- Ignore form buttons with different formaction [#1193]
- New translations: Slovenian

1.7.4 (21-12-2020)
=========================
- Update tweetnacl.js to 1.0.3 [#1125]
- Improve keyboard shortcuts page for Firefox [#1104]
- Add a new feature for filling any KPH attribute from context menu [#1023]
- Fix PayPal URL with Predefined Sites [#1141]
- Add list of supporters [#1140]
- Allow Custom Login Fields to select input fields with less restrictions when using Show More [#1115]
- Add tests for content scripts [#1066]
- Fix showing Autocomplete Menu when not focused [#1086]
- Define maximum entry name length for Autocomplete Menu [#1154]

1.7.3 (07-11-2020)
=========================
- Fix submitting username from Autocomplete Menu [#1094]
- Fix TOTP field identification [#1085]
- Fix Predefined Sites [#1084, #1090]

1.7.2 (02-11-2020)
=========================
- Add predefined sites option to improve the login flow with multiple pages [#1010]
- Adjustments for input types [#1022, #1040, #1071]
- Credential Banner fixes [#1065, #1075]
- Fix filling from keyboard without input field focus [#1057]
- Fix Google login page submit detection [#1015]
- Fix relative icon positions with dir="rtl" [#1021]

1.7.1 (13-09-2020)
=========================
- Fix fill from username icon when Automatically retrieve credentials is disabled [#990]
- Fix Custom Login Field behavior [#1000]
- Add missing uuid to Autocomplete when filling using keyboard [#1000]
- Respect Autocomplete Menu setting when filling using keyboard or Username Icon [#1000]
- Fix Auto-Submit (wrong function call) [#1000]
- Fix Auto-Fill (e.g. with Google) [#1000]

1.7.0 (02-09-2020)
=========================

Major content script refactor. See https://github.com/keepassxreboot/keepassxc-browser/pull/961 for details.

- Add support for Shadow DOM with dynamic input field detection [#984]
- Add support for retrieving the latest TOTP value [#961]
- Add support for CSS animations [#961]
- Fixed possible extension slowdowns [#961]

1.6.6 (13-07-2020)
=========================
- Fix document max size calculation, affects input field detection [#937]

1.6.5 (11-07-2020)
=========================
- Icon and translation fixes [#934, #924]
- Add wilcard to ignored URL [#915]
- Make groups scrollable when saving credentials [#918]
- High CPU usage fixes [#931, #928, #920]

Changelog:
1.6.4 (15-06-2020)
=========================
- Fix allow filling readonly fields [#878]
- Fix saving credentials to a new group [#909]
- Fix checking visibility for dynamically added fields [#906]
- Improve TOTP field detection [#890, #901]
- Improve form handling [#898, #892]
- Update some icons and add database locked icon [#903]

1.6.3 (28-04-2020)
=========================
- Fix auto-reconnect with Windows [#832]
- Fix credential saving check [#843]
- CSS fixes [#851, #865, #874]
- Text and translation changes [#853, #864, #867]
- TOTP icon fixes [#844]
- Choose custom TOTP field feature [#859]
- Fix showing Credential Banner on tab change [#863]
- Performance fixes [#836]
- Fix relative autocomplete position [#840]
- Code cleaning on settings page [#872]

1.6.2 (26-03-2020)
=========================
- Fix TOTP icon check [#821]
- Fix saving issues with settings page [#823, #828]

1.6.1 (22-03-2020)
=========================
- Fix CSS root variable collide [#816]
- Disable group name option with older KeePassXC releases [#817]

1.6.0 (21-03-2020)
=========================
- TOTP icon and keyboard shortcut fixes [#716, #784, #786, #798]
- Move all DOM elements to Shadow DOM [#719]
- Add Save domain only option when saving new credentials [#743]
- UI redesign with dark theme [#758, #772, #791, #792, #793, #794, #808, #810]
- Add Redirect allowance option [#767]
- Remove duplicate entries with Additional URL's [#762]
- Fix group saving to root [#742]
- Fix import settings [#773]
- Fix updating datetime on reconnect [#814]

1.5.4 (09-12-2019
=========================
- Add support for filling TOTP using an icon [#625] [#710]
- Add support for icon positioning with right-to-left pages [#702]
- Fix handling cross-domain iframes [#652]
- Fix extension icon with update check [#655]
- Fix handling multiple icons [#617]
- Fix using Site Preferences with the new Credential Banner [#694]
- Remove XML exclude from the manifest [#666]

1.5.3 (21-10-2019)
=========================
- Add undefined type to the input field list [#637]
- Fix association with databases and hash upgrade [#638] [#641] [#647]
- Fix returning Promise with TOTP filling [#646]
- Add a feature for import/export settings [#642]

1.5.2 (13-10-2019)
=========================
- Fix missing await when filling a TOTP [#632]
- Fix connection issues and "Cannot decrypt message" related problems [#630]
- Fix update button handling from Credential Banner [#620]

1.5.1 (27-09-2019)
=========================
- Username field icon is now optional (enabled by default) [#614]
- Fix CSS separator [#614]
- Scale the username field icon dynamically [#614]
- Hide the username field icon when input field is too small in width or height [#614]

For detailed information about the changes, please see https://github.com/keepassxreboot/keepassxc-browser/wiki/What's-new-in-1.5.0

1.5.0 (26-09-2019)
=========================
- New username field icon and behaviour [#351]
- New notifications [#351]
- Password generator icon(s) are hidden by default [#351]
- Totally rewritten credential saving, and credential banner [#351]
- Username-only setting can be set from the extension popup [#351]
- Simplified password generator [#351]
- Support for ignoring Auto-submit [#592]

For detailed information about the changes, please see https://github.com/keepassxreboot/keepassxc-browser/wiki/What's-new-in-1.5.0

1.4.7 (28-07-2019)
=========================
- Improve password change detection [#566]
- Fix password fill [#577]
- Focus to input field after keyboard fill [#578]
- Support for updating legacy database hashes [#581]

1.4.6 (02-06-2019)
=========================
- Fix password fill from context menu [#556]
- More reconnect fixes [#561]

NOTE: Auto-reconnect is now force-disabled by default, and considered as an experimental feature. Use it at your own risk.

1.4.5 (27-05-2019)
=========================
- Fix reconnect issues [#549]
- Add support for fixed entropy display [#552]
- Fix filling an option value [#554]

1.4.4 (16-05-2019)
=========================
- Allow filling username only from keyboard shortcut [#520]
- Fix reconnect from popup [#529]
- Fix Show More when choosing custom fields [#530]
- Fix for Auto-Submit [#534]
- Add support for displaying expired credentials [#537]
- Fix using Tab with Autocomplete [#539]

1.4.3 (26-04-2019)
=========================
- Remove document event overrides [#495]
- Fix filling String Fields [#498]
- Fix using Tab command with autocomplete [#504]
- Add username as accepted non-standard input type [#505]

1.4.2 (23-04-2019)
=========================
- Add option for Auto-submit [#480]
- Prevent onclick override [#487]
- Allow disabling IntersectionObserver [#491]
- Fix password-only fill with autocomplete [#493]


1.4.0 (21-04-2019)
=========================
- Add translations from Transifex
- Show HiDPI toolbar icon in Chrome [#471]
- Remove jQuery as a dependency [#128, #430]
- Fix ignored sites in Firefox [#458]
- Add "Show more" button for selecting arbitrary custom fields [#360]

1.3.3 (26-03-2019)
=========================
- Prevent page scripts from using added DOM elements [#438]
- Clear credentials when screen is locked [#358]
- Fix z-order of password generator icon [#447]
- Allow to select group when adding new credentials [#369]
- Improve error messages [#392]
- Fix shortcuts [#414]

1.3.2 (11-01-2019)
=========================
- Fix KeePassXC version check [#376]
- Fix race condition when web page has multiple frames [#371]
- Remove check for aria-hidden [#365]
- Reduce CPU usage [#349]

1.3.1 (11-01-2019)
=========================
- Fix database unlocking [#309]
- Add new key icon [#333]
- Add keyboard shortcut configuration page for Firefox [#326]
- Fix reconnect bug with older KeePassXC version [#354]
- Improve input field detection [#314]
- Remove unnecessary white space from translation files [#325]
- URL change detection [#340]
- HTTP auth credential requests are now handled separately (requires KeePassXC 2.4.0) [#343]
- Site preferences fixes [#338]

1.3.0 (07-10-2018)
=====================
- Add support for translations [#37]
- Add quick-filter bar to credentials selection popup [#252]
- Disable automatic filling and submission of HTTP basic-auth fields by default [#260]
- Do not fill password fields if a manually entered username does not match retrieved credentials [#289]
- Fix handling of websites with separate pages for username and password [#291]
- Improve detection and handling of hidden input fields [#263, #293]
- Fix updating credentials from the context menu [#256]
- Improve shortcuts and add button to open shortcut settings [#304]
- Do not mix pairing IDs across multiple databases within a session [#258]
- Ignore certain elements on a page, such as SVGs [#246]
- Do not show the full pairing key on the settings page [#242]
- Default to checking for updates every 3 days [#239]
- Hide update message when updates are turned off [#285]
- Fix discard button not being shown when selection custom login fields [#307]
- Update webextension polyfill to a newer version, which fixes various errors [#296]

1.2.0 (29-07-2018)
=========================
- Replace "Ignored Sites" with new "Site Preferences" settings page [#208]
- Fix checks throwing errors [#207, #222]
- Ignore more non-input elements [#212, 210]
- Fix URL matching when there is a trailing slash [#231]
- Allow infiting waiting on "Remember Credentials" popup [#232]
- Minor user interface adjustments [#233, #230, #213]
- Improve search field detection [#195]

1.1.7 (13-06-2018)
=========================
- Fix credential field detection regression [#199]

1.1.6 (12-06-2018)
=========================
- Disable single username field detection [#194]
- Fix ignored sites [#196]
- Detect credential fields without type [#198]

1.1.5 (11-06-2018)
=========================
- Fix search fields being detected as username fields [#189]

1.1.4 (10-06-2018)
=========================
- Improve performance of field detection and limit it to 100 fields [#166,#157,185]
- Improve option to ignore fields [#170]
- Automatically retrieve credentials after unlocking the database [#153]
- Fix option to only save the domain name not working as intended [#151]
- Fix credentials popup not being shown on some websites [#154]
- Improve detection of username fields [#164]
- Allow filling of TOTP fields when they are on a separate page [#162]
- Ignore invisible input fields more strictly [#176]

1.1.3 (11-05-2018)
=========================
- Remove autoreconnect to prevent proxy process leakage on Windows [#147]
- Fix browser becoming unresponsive due to constant field polling [#148]

1.1.2 (10-05-2018)
=========================
- Fix credentials being requested for non-login fields [#144]

1.1.1 (10-05-2018)
=========================
- Improve dynamic input field detection [#117]
- Fix HTTP Basic Auth dialog [#121]
- Fix incorrect update notification [#141]
- Do not try to detect database changes on page load [#142]

1.1.0 (09-05-2018)
=========================
- Allow specifying ignored sites
- Add new notification options
- Improve detection of username fields
- Change conflicting shortcuts
- Redetect credential fields after reload
- Don't show popup when database is closed
- Various password generator fixes
- Fix various resource leaks
- Fix searching in all databases

1.0.1 (04-03-2018)
=========================
- Don't fill password fields if they already have data
- Fix custom placeholders
- Fix input type checks
- Fix custom input fields with multiple tabs

1.0.0 (27-02-2018)
=========================
- First stable release

Reviews of KeePassXC-Browser extension

Similar extension